Fredro Starr’s Early Life and Music Career

Fredro Starr was born as Fred Lee Scruggs Jr. on April 18, 1971, in Brooklyn, New York. He grew up in Flatbush and later moved to South Jamaica, Queens, where he met his future Onyx partners, Sticky Fingaz and Sonny Seeza. Fredro started out as a breakdancer and then became a rapper, inspired by LL Cool J. He picked up the mic for the first time in 1986, at a park jam in Queens, where he also met Mr. Cheeks and Freaky Tah of the Lost Boyz.

Fredro Starr was discovered by the late Jam Master Jay of Run-D.M.C., who signed Onyx to his label JMJ Records. Onyx released their debut album, Bacdafucup, in 1993, which went platinum and spawned the smash single “Slam”, which reached number 4 on the Billboard Hot 100. Onyx followed up with two more albums, All We Got Iz Us in 1995 and Shut ‘Em Down in 1998, before breaking up.

Fredro Starr then pursued a solo career and released three albums: Firestarr in 2001, Don’t Get Mad Get Money in 2003, and Firestarr 2 in 2013. He also reunited with Onyx for several projects, including the albums Wakedafucup in 2014, Against All Authorities in 2015, and SnowMads in 2019. Fredro Starr is known for his aggressive and energetic style of rapping, as well as his beefs with other artists, such as 50 Cent, DMX, and Keith Murray.

Fredro Starr’s Acting Career and Other Ventures

Fredro Starr made his acting debut in 1993, in the HBO movie Strapped, directed by Forest Whitaker. He then landed roles in several films, such as Spike Lee’s Clockers in 1995, Sunset Park in 1996, Ride in 1998, Light It Up in 1999, and Save the Last Dance in 2001. He also performed the theme song for Save the Last Dance, “Shining Through”, with Jill Scott, which was nominated for an MTV Movie Award for Best Song from a Movie.

Fredro Starr also appeared in many TV shows, such as Law & Order, New York Undercover, The Wire, NYPD Blue, Blade, and CSI: Miami. He is best known for his role as Quentin “Q” Brooks on the UPN sitcom Moesha, starring Brandy, from 1996 to 2001. He also co-hosted Dance 360, a daily urban dance competition show on Paramount Television, in 2004.

Fredro Starr also runs his own entertainment company, OPM (Other People’s Money), which produces music, films, and clothing. He also has a podcast called The Fredro Starr Podcast, where he interviews celebrities and talks about various topics.

Fredro Starr’s Net Worth

So, how much money does Fredro Starr have? According to various sources, his estimated net worth is around $2 million, as of 2024. His wealth comes mainly from his music and acting careers, as well as his other ventures.
